The Louvre, plagued by overtourism, shuts its doors to visitors as workers strike

People milling about in front of an entrance with a sign that reads: Musee du Louvre.

The Louvre, the world’s most-visited museum and a global symbol of art, beauty and endurance, remained shuttered Monday — not by war but by its own exhausted staff, who say the institution in Paris is crumbling from within.
